• Chana dal has a slightly sweet and nutty flavor and does not cook down completely when boiled down in soups and lentil dishes
• Chana dal is rich source of essential nutrients, dietary fibres and protein

Moong dal is used to make khichdi, vada, kheer, moong dal halwa, pakode, and other sweet and savoury dishes. It is used to make a special type of sambhar which served with idli.

Toor Dal is not only delicious but also has nutritional value. It contains a good amount of fiber. Toor dal rich in protein, vitamins and iron is often served with rich spices over rice and Rotis.

Sabudana is laden with starches and simple sugars that are easily metabolized in the body, to generate glucose for the energy needs and biochemical functions of the cells and tissues. It is an ideal food to have post fasting for a prolonged period and even after an arduous workout.
